From the mountains of Africa: a new to science chimpanzee tree
A tree species, found in Cameroon and Nigeria, has just been scientifically named and it's favoured by chimps.
Newly named for science,
Deinbollia onanae (Sapindaceae), is a montane forest tree species related to the litchi (or lychee), in the remnant highland forests of Cameroon and Nigeria.
It produces black, sweet and sour tasting fruits that are consumed by a rare subspecies of chimpanzee.
The chimpanzees disperse the seeds, by spitting or defecating them, but also use the trees for making their nests.
